@odoo/o-spreadsheet
Version:
A spreadsheet component
9 lines (8 loc) • 774 B
TypeScript
import { HeaderIndex, Row } from "../types/misc";
export declare function createDefaultRows(rowNumber: number): Row[];
export declare function moveHeaderIndexesOnHeaderAddition(indexHeaderAdded: HeaderIndex, numberAdded: number, headers: HeaderIndex[]): HeaderIndex[];
export declare function moveHeaderIndexesOnHeaderDeletion(deletedHeaders: HeaderIndex[], headers: HeaderIndex[]): HeaderIndex[];
export declare function getNextSheetName(existingNames: string[], baseName?: string): string;
export declare function getDuplicateSheetName(nameToDuplicate: string, existingNames: string[]): string;
export declare const toStandardizedSheetName: (name: string) => string;
export declare function isSheetNameEqual(name1: string | undefined, name2: string | undefined): boolean;